The Evolution of Responsible Gambling Policies

Historically, gambling operators relied heavily on consumer self-regulation, often underestimating the importance of explicit policy communication. However, regulatory bodies like the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C) and the Maltese Gaming Authority (MGA) have mandated stricter disclosures regarding responsible gambling, emphasizing that transparency is essential in preventing gambling harm.

Modern policies encompass features such as:

  • Self-exclusion options
  • Deposit and session limits
  • Real-time monitoring for problem gambling indicators
  • Mandatory responsible gaming information displayed prominently
  • Educational resources about gambling risks

Legal and Ethical Implications of Clear Terms & Policies

Beyond regulatory compliance, clear terms and conditions reflect an operator’s ethical stance and commitment to player welfare. Failure to disclose or enforce responsible gambling policies can lead to severe legal repercussions, including fines and loss of license. Moreover, the industry’s credibility depends on the perceived integrity of its operators—something that transparent, well-communicated policies bolster significantly.
